Murphy VS2EX Explosion-Proof Shock & Vibration Switch

Murphy VS2EX explosion-proof switch

Check Price on Amazon

The Murphy VS2EX explosion-proof shock and vibration switch provides a safety shutdown mechanism for engine or electric motor-powered equipment. Its base-mounted case, explosion-proof aluminum housing, and compliance with NEMA 7/IP50 specifications make it suitable for heavy-duty industrial use. It is ideal for protections in engines, pumps, compressors, heat exchangers, and pumping units where reliable fault-triggered shutdown is critical.

When evaluating this device, consider the exposure to vibration, environmental hazards, and required electrical ratings. The switch’s robust housing and rapid response to shock help prevent equipment damage and potential safety incidents in demanding facilities. Proper installation and periodic testing are essential to ensure continuous protection in operation-critical systems.

Buying Guide

  • Environment and risk assessment: Identify heat, flame, dust, moisture, and chemical exposure levels to choose a device with appropriate IP ratings and explosion protection.
  • Power and connectivity: Match voltage (120V or other), battery life (for detectors), and whether external controllers are needed for precise control in large tanks or rooms.
  • Safety features: Look for dry-burn protection, overheat protection, fault alerts, and audible alarms that clearly indicate the specific hazard detected or triggered.
  • Durability and materials: Prioritize explosion-proof enclosures (ABS, glass, or aluminum) and sturdy mounting options for challenging environments.
  • Maintenance and lifespan: Consider devices with long-life batteries, easy replacement parts, and clear maintenance schedules to minimize downtime.
  • Application fit: Separate considerations for home safety, agriculture, aquariums, or industrial equipment ensure the device aligns with use-case requirements.
  • Installation practicality: Evaluate ease of installation, mounting hardware, and whether external controllers or professional wiring are necessary.
  • Regulatory and standards: Verify compliance with relevant safety standards and certifications (e.g., NEMA, IP ratings) for your industry.
